BI Data Analyst/Report Builder

What you'll be doing
You'll be the first analyst working in Monoprice's new BI department responsible for providing insights and performance of our eCommerce business. You're a bit of data nerd and have passion for assuring data quality, analyzing the data and identifying patterns and trends, building engaging visualizations that simplify complex stories, and creating self-service dashboards for executive management. All this means you will be.
Responsible for reporting and analysis of Monoprice's eCommerce business.
Build and run SQL queries to populate reports and conduct analysis.
Help ensure integrity of data, working with development to improve underlying infrastructure to improve accuracy and efficiency
Work with other Monoprice departments to establish key performance indicators (KPIs) and benchmarks
Create, maintain and deliver business dashboard reports, weekly & monthly KPIs and ad hoc reports in agreed-upon timeframes
Identify opportunities for improvement (and red flags) by analyzing data from multiple sources and presenting recommendations
Understand and communicate the business impact of the data and think creatively about using it to recommend changes that measurably impact sales and retention
Assist in analyzing test results
Other duties may be assigned to accomplish company or department objectives
This will require you have great skill to collaborate with engineers while also working effectively across marketing, sales, product and finance.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
